From orcas and Risso’s dolphins to basking sharks and sunfish, remarkable sightings around the coast in recent weeks showcase the rich diversity of marine wildlife found in UK waters as millions of people head to the coast this summer.
The sightings come as The Wildlife Trusts launches National Marine Week (25th July – 9th August), which explores the incredible journeys made by marine wildlife that live in or visit UK waters, and highlights the importance of protecting the connected seas, rivers and oceans these species depend on.
Summer is one of the best times to see wildlife around the UK coast, with warmer weather and calmer seas creating more opportunities to spot marine life. As people visit beaches, coastal paths and shorelines, The Wildlife Trusts are encouraging people across the UK to responsibly look for wildlife and to report their sightings. These records help build a better understanding of the lives and movements of marine species, and how they may be changing over time.
